First, there is NO "typical passanger vessel"

There are cruise ships, ocean liners, cargo liners, ocean passage ro-ro ferries, inland ro-ro ferries, commuter ferries, water taxis, etc. They are all "passanger vessels" and they have very different general arrangements based upon needs and service. The question is too broad.
